Afghanistan qualified for the AFC challenge cup after winning 2-0 against Bhutan in second match

Afghanistan advanced to the qualifying tournament proper for the 2012 AFC Challenge Cup after a 2-0 second leg triumph on Friday saw Mohammad Yosuf Kargar’s side down Bhutan 5-0 on aggregate in their pre-qualifying clash. 

Afghanistan went into the game at the Tau Devi Lal Stadium buoyed by their comfortable 3-0 first-leg win at the same venue, which came courtesy of a Sediq Walizada hat-trick, but they had to wait until an hour had been played before extending their aggregate advantage.

Nadeem Wahid broke the deadlock in the 61st minute before Israfeel Kohistani gave the men from the Himalayan kingdom an even bigger mountain to climb with Afghanistan’s second of the match just four minutes later.

Afghanistan advance to next month’s 2012 AFC Challenge Cup qualifying Group D and will kick-off their campaign on April 7 against hosts Nepal.
